农业大数据分析具体怎么做
-
农业大数据分析是指利用大数据技术和工具对农业领域中获取的大规模数据进行收集、处理、分析和应用的过程。下面将介绍农业大数据分析的具体步骤和方法:
-
数据采集:农业领域的数据来源多样,包括传感器、无人机、卫星遥感、农业机械等设备采集的数据。在进行农业大数据分析之前,首先需要收集这些数据。传感器可以用于监测土壤湿度、温度、光照等环境因素,无人机和卫星遥感可以获取大范围的农田影像数据,农业机械可以记录作业过程中的各种参数。
-
数据清洗和处理:由于农业数据通常来自不同的来源,可能存在缺失值、异常值或者格式不一致等问题,需要进行数据清洗和处理。这一步包括数据清洗、去重、填充缺失值、数据格式转换等操作,确保数据的质量和完整性。
-
数据分析:在数据清洗和处理之后,可以进行数据分析。农业大数据分析可以采用各种统计分析、机器学习和深度学习等方法,探索数据中隐藏的规律和关联。常见的数据分析方法包括回归分析、聚类分析、分类分析、关联规则挖掘等。
-
数据可视化:数据可视化是将分析结果以图表、地图等形式展示出来,帮助农业从业者更直观地理解数据。通过数据可视化,可以发现数据中的模式、趋势和异常,为决策提供支持。常见的数据可视化工具包括Tableau、Power BI、matplotlib等。
-
模型应用:在进行数据分析和可视化之后,可以将分析结果应用到实际的农业生产中。例如,利用数据分析结果制定种植方案、优化农业生产流程、预测作物产量、监测病虫害等。通过将数据分析应用到实际生产中,可以提高农业生产效率和质量。
通过以上步骤,农业从业者可以利用大数据分析技术更好地管理农业生产过程、优化资源配置、提高产量和质量,实现农业的可持续发展。
1年前 -
-
User is interested in agriculture and agricultural data analysis.
1年前 -
农业大数据分析涉及到从农业生产中收集大量数据,然后利用数据分析方法和工具来提取信息、发现模式、进行预测和优化决策。以下是一个详细的方法和操作流程:
1. 数据收集阶段
在农业大数据分析中,首先需要收集各种类型的数据,包括但不限于:
- 气象数据: 如温度、湿度、降水量等。
- 土壤数据: 如pH值、养分含量、土壤质地等。
- 作物生长数据: 如生长阶段、生长速率、产量等。
- 农药与肥料使用数据: 如使用量、使用频率等。
- 机械操作数据: 如耕作、播种、喷洒等机械操作记录。
- 市场行情数据: 如作物价格、需求量等经济数据。
这些数据可以通过传感器、手动记录、农业设备和市场数据库等多种方式获取。
2. 数据清洗和预处理
收集到的原始数据往往存在缺失值、异常值或格式不一致等问题,因此需要进行数据清洗和预处理:
- 缺失值处理: 使用插值法填补缺失值或者根据数据特性进行删除处理。
- 异常值处理: 识别和处理异常数据点,如剔除或根据业务逻辑进行修正。
- 数据格式统一: 将不同来源、不同格式的数据统一为统一的数据格式,便于后续分析处理。
3. 数据存储和管理
经过清洗和预处理的数据需要存储在合适的数据库或数据仓库中,以便后续分析使用。常用的数据存储技术包括:
- 关系型数据库(如MySQL): 适用于结构化数据的存储和管理。
- NoSQL数据库(如MongoDB): 适用于半结构化和非结构化数据的存储。
- 数据仓库(如Hadoop、Spark): 适用于大规模数据的存储和分析。
4. 数据分析和挖掘
数据准备就绪后,可以应用各种数据分析和挖掘技术进行深入分析:
- 描述性分析: 对数据进行统计描述,如均值、标准差、频率分布等,以全面了解数据特征。
- 关联分析: 发现不同变量之间的关联关系,如作物生长与气象条件的关系。
- 预测建模: 基于历史数据建立预测模型,如作物产量预测模型、市场价格预测模型等。
- 机器学习: 应用监督学习或无监督学习算法,如决策树、聚类分析等,进行数据模式识别和预测。
5. 结果可视化和报告
将分析结果以可视化的形式呈现,有助于农业生产者和决策者理解和应用分析成果:
- 图表和图形: 如折线图、柱状图、热力图等,直观地展示数据分析结果。
- 报告和建议: 根据分析结果撰写报告,提出优化农业生产的建议和策略。
6. 决策支持和优化
最终的目标是利用数据分析结果支持农业决策,优化农业生产流程和资源利用:
- 实时决策支持: 基于实时数据和预测模型,帮助农业生产者做出及时决策,如农药使用、灌溉调度等。
- 资源优化: 根据分析结果调整农业资源的分配和利用,提高生产效率和质量。
通过以上步骤,农业大数据分析可以有效地提升农业生产的智能化水平,帮助农业生产者更科学、更有效地管理和运营农业生产。
1年前


